The concern of sleep deprivation is very important in the overall quality of your life. You are obviously and arguably tired and the negative impact on your life starts to become evident. You become irritable, you lose your concentration in the simplest tasks, it affects your relationships and the safety of yourself and those around you are in jeopardy.

Your body needs the opportunity to rest and fully repair itself on a regular basis, otherwise your health is compromised. From irritating to life threatening, the wide range of health consequences is mind boggling, all resulting from prolonged sleep deprivation. If your lack of sleep isn't addressed - depression, diabetes, obesity, hypertension, heart attack and stroke – are all very serious outcomes.
